Punta Sabbioni to Venice Round-Trip Boat Ticket

3. Punta Sabbioni to Venice Round-Trip Boat Ticket

Take the boat from Punta Sabbioni to explore Venice at leisure and get beautiful views from the upper deck during the 30-minute ride. Cruise by the MOSE – designed to protect the city from flooding – and see the famous Lido, known for its wide beaches and as the location of the Venice Film Festival. Continue past the small island of Sant'Andrea and the gardens of Sant'Elena in the Castello district. Get dropped off at the Riva degli Schiavoni, just steps from St. Mark's Square, from where you can explore the city at your own pace. Enjoy the freedom to decide when to leave and return.
